Shinola was founded in 2011 in Detroit, Michigan. 🇺🇸

It was created by a company called Bedrock Brands, with the idea of reviving American manufacturing — not just watches, but bikes, leather goods, and more.
Their first watches officially launched in 2013.

Weiss Watch Company (founded 2013, Los Angeles, California — now Tennessee)

Vortic Watch Company (specializes in converting antique pocket watches into wristwatches, Fort Collins, Colorado)

RGM Watch Company (founded 1992, Mount Joy, Pennsylvania — true American manufacturing)

Oak & Oscar (founded 2015, Chicago, Illinois)

Devon Works (founded 2010, California — known for the Tread watch, a crazy belt-driven design)

Astor+Banks (Chicago, Illinois)

Ferro & Company (technically Canadian-American, based partly in the US)

Vaer Watches (California-based, assembled in the US with some models fully made here)
